Transaction 95c16693ca9976e321de32311c12645b8653c0c4021894253131b5d50ad95f42

1 Input
2 Outputs
  • 95c16693ca9976e321de32311c12645b8653c0c4021894253131b5d50ad95f42:0
  • value  331588
    address  bc1qtjrxw5kudg0awhw93m8txd9avtp3ugzsqqzsc6
  • 95c16693ca9976e321de32311c12645b8653c0c4021894253131b5d50ad95f42:1
  • value  29304709
    address  38mdFnwoxj47CwzpbMU6neCZHBREqYRw2c